Re: Cost of liability insurance policy for FRC team?

Sorry it was a hit and run post but I knew others would fill in.

As explained being part of one of these groups bring insurance and in some cases even medical insurance.

4H is traditionally for things like farming and home arts but they have really branched out. As mentioned several FIRST teams are 4H.

http://4-h.org/

As Kara mentioned Venturing is the young adult, co-ed part of Boy Scouts. It is mostly about the outdoor experience but many scout councils will allow more tech-ed focused groups. Exploring (Learning for Life) was part of the BSA but was spun off from scouts. Many scout councils also offer Exploring. Contact your local scout council to see which program could be appropriate and what benefits being part of these groups can bring.
